"M. Warner Losh" <imp@bsdimp.com> writes:
> Maybe the real problem is that devd locks the file, then dies.  The
> file remains locked, so the flopen is failing with EWOULDBLOCK.

The lock is released when the process that holds it terminates.

> But I suspect the real real problem is the implicit assumption that
> flock will release the lock when a process terminates...  That isn't
> the case in BSD

Yes it is.
